Transaction 64fc39c14330303cff64bba7279bc19aca118333d290dd8883948bf6307831e6
1 Input
1 Output
-
64fc39c14330303cff64bba7279bc19aca118333d290dd8883948bf6307831e6:0
- value
- 5884740
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 877a284461c06a7d43fca7824dc56d3374d199e1 OP_EQUAL
- address
- 3E3MV5W1aZqrezGUestJqtuPmgQDoKzpT1